Thanda Royal Zulu was a South African football club based in Richards Bay, KwaZulu-Natal.

The SAA Supa 8 2004 was the 30th edition of the competition featuring the top 8-placed teams at the conclusion of the 2003–04 Premier Soccer League season and the 2nd under its then sponsored name, the SAA Supa 8.
